Analysis

The most recent figure for nitrous oxide emissions from agriculture in Qatar is 259,999 tonnes, measured in 2023.

That represents a change of up 4.0% on the previous year and up 136.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, nitrous oxide emissions from agriculture in Qatar peaked at 280,000 tonnes in 2020 and was at its lowest, 50,000 tonnes, in 1990.

That places Qatar 148th out of 193 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
